As your business grows, your business inevitably faces the “build vs buy” dilemma: should you hire in-house marketing or partner with a professional digital marketing agency? Choosing the best solution for your business depends on factors such as speed to market, budget, and your overall growth strategy.
The in-house team offers a better brand impression, and the agency provides immediate access to various specialized skills and tools. There is no single right answer to this question, as both have unique approaches to making choices that fit your business goals.
Benefits of an In-House Marketing Team
Here are various benefits of working with the in-house marketing team that focuses on business marketing activities.
- Better Understanding of the Brand
Internal marketing teams know their company’s values, culture, and mission, which allow them to create customized marketing strategies that align with the company’s vision. This results in more authentic and consistent marketing to the target audience.
- Communication and Collaboration
The in-house marketing team collaborates with many departments as it benefits from better communication and decision-making. This allows for quick adaptation strategies and ensures marketing efforts align with your business goals.
- Control Over Marketing Activities
An in-house team gives the business better control over marketing activities, which include timelines and creative direction. Direct communication offers faster feedback and a real-time campaign for optimization.
- Faster Workflow
The in-house marketing team ensures a smooth workflow, which eliminates delays in the adoption of external agencies. This ensures fast speed as time is valuable for product launches, sensitive campaigns, and quick adjustments to real-time data.
- Cost Efficiency for Long-Term Campaigns
With ongoing marketing trends, the in-house team is cost-effective over time, and it also reduces high maintenance costs. The team also focuses on brand building and long-term strategies, which avoid contractual limitations and also free up space for marketing budget.
Cons of an In-House Marketing Team
The following are the cons or limitations of hiring an in-house marketing team that you must know.
- Limited Access to a Wide Range of Expertise
Working with an in-house team may lack diverse expertise in the marketing industry. This limitation hinders innovation and the ability to stay ahead in areas such as PPC management, SEO, or content marketing strategies.
- Resource Constraints
In-house marketers face limitations of resources, especially in small businesses, as they face restricted access to tools and technologies. This makes it challenging to scale effort effectively during large campaigns or peak seasons.
- Higher Fixed Cost
Maintaining an in-house team means high fixed costs such as salaries, overhead, and maintenance. With dynamic needs, consistent investment is expensive, unlike a flexible project-based cost. As agencies offer customized solutions that justify allocation from marketing budgets.
Benefits of Hiring a Digital Marketing Agency
Here are various benefits of hiring a digital marketing agency to drive business growth.
- Access to Specialized Expertise
The expert marketing agency has access to specialized expertise across various marketing solutions such as paid advertising, SEO services, and content creation. This allows agencies to stay ahead in industry trends and provide a business competitive edge.
- Fresh Creative Ideas and Industry Insights
Working with agencies gets you fresh and creative ideas, and working with multiple brands gives you a better perspective. They have knowledge about updated trends and proven strategies which your in-house team may not offer.
- Faster Execution with the Right Resources
The digital marketing agency has the right tools and resources, from automatic platforms to analytics tools agencies to get premium technology. They also help them to get fast results without investing in expensive software.
- Data-Driven Campaigns That Deliver Results
Agencies focus on your campaigns and track every click, conversion, and engagement. With proven knowledge, their decisions are well backed by data and ensure campaigns stay optimized for maximum ROI.
- Cost-Effective Compared to Building In-House
Hiring external agencies can be cost-effective, especially for short-term projects rather than building in-house teams. Marketing agencies offer expertise by launching campaigns, such as a product launch, without long-term commitment.
Cons of Digital Marketing Agency
The following are limitations or cons of hiring an external digital marketing agency.
- Less Control Over Daily Operations
The primary limitation of working with a digital agency is reduced control over daily marketing activities and operations. Agencies may align with business goals, but they are not embedded with the business, which leads to miscommunication or delay in execution.
- Communication Lag
When hiring an external digital marketing agency, you can’t just walk over to their desk. The business has to rely on emails and schedule calls beforehand, and also slow down the urgent fixes that need a fast fix.
- Misalignment with Company Culture
Despite their best efforts, agencies can’t grasp the full company culture, identity, and brand values. This also results in marketing campaigns which not resonate deeply with the target audience and lack the authenticity that in-house can deliver.
Final Decision: Know What’s Right For You
Lastly, the choice is yours! In-house teams and digital marketing agencies have their own unique strengths and know which is ideal for your growth engine. If you need brand value and control then in-house is the right option. But if you need diverse expertise or tools then a marketing agency is best for you.
Choose wisely to your business goals and not just follow trends!
Frequently Asked Questions (FAQs)
Que 1) Which is a more cost-effective option, in-house or agency?
Ans 1) When it comes to choosing the cost-effective option for your business, some factors may vary. As an agency, it is more cost-effective than hiring a full team of professionals, but for small businesses, in-house teams are cheaper.
Que 2) Who provides faster results for your business growth?
Ans 2) Agencies! They have a plug-and-play team and the best tools ready to go, which drive business growth. Hiring an in-house team involves weeks or months of recruitment and onboarding.
Que 3) Who understands the brand voice better?
Ans 3) In-house team as they understand your brand voice better. The in-house employee lives the culture daily, which makes them better guardians of brand tone and your secret sauce.

